The ACB Finals Most Valuable Player Award is an award for the top-tier professional basketball league in Spain, the Spanish ACB League. The ACB first named a Finals Most Valuable Player after the 1990–91 ACB season. Since then, only three players have won the award more than once: Arvydas Sabonis (2 times), Juan Carlos Navarro (3 times) and Felipe Reyes (2 times). Historically, the MVP of the ACB Finals usually goes to the player on the winning team that has the highest Performance Index Rating stat over the course of the Finals series.

All-time award winners

Arvydas Sabonis (#11 in red) was a 2 time Liga ACB Finals MVP (1993, 1994).
J.C. Navarro was a 3 time Liga ACB Finals MVP (2009, 2011, 2014).

The following is a list of the all-time ACB Finals Most Valuable Player Award winners.

SeasonPlayerTeam
1990–91United States Corny ThompsonMontigalá Joventut
1991–92Spain Mike SmithMontigalá Joventut (2×)
1992–93Lithuania Arvydas SabonisReal Madrid Teka
1993–94Lithuania Arvydas Sabonis (2×)Real Madrid Teka (2×)
1994–95United States Michael AnsleyUnicaja
1995–96Spain Xavi FernándezFC Barcelona Banca Catalana
1996–97Spain Roberto DueñasFC Barcelona Banca Catalana (2×)
1997–98Spain Joan CreusTDK Manresa
1998–99United States Derrick AlstonFC Barcelona (3×)
1999–00Spain Alberto AnguloReal Madrid Teka (3×)
2000–01Spain Pau GasolFC Barcelona (4×)
2001–02United States Elmer BennettTAU Cerámica
2002–03Lithuania Šarūnas JasikevičiusFC Barcelona (5×)
2003–04Serbia and Montenegro Dejan BodirogaFC Barcelona (6×)
2004–05United States Lou BullockReal Madrid (4×)
2005–06Spain Jorge GarbajosaUnicaja (2×)
2006–07Spain Felipe ReyesReal Madrid (5×)
2007–08United States Pete MickealTAU Cerámica (2×)
2008–09Spain Juan Carlos NavarroRegal FC Barcelona (7×)
2009–10Brazil Tiago SplitterCaja Laboral Baskonia (3×)
2010–11Spain Juan Carlos Navarro (2×)Regal FC Barcelona (8×)
2011–12Slovenia Erazem LorbekFC Barcelona Regal (9×)
2012–13Spain Felipe Reyes (2×)Real Madrid (6×)
2013–14Spain Juan Carlos Navarro (3×)FC Barcelona (10×)
2014–15Spain Sergio LlullReal Madrid (7×)
2015–16Spain Sergio Llull (2×)Real Madrid (8×)
2016–17Montenegro Bojan DubljevićValencia Basket
2017–18Spain Rudy FernándezReal Madrid (9×)
